Output ecd1885c94e2f657627f3d4d0e7a6b36cf6c81d707d685a50b67e0dbb6aa6c84:53

value
6149278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 940e1ce2f84b89e21ebf2e50abb6daa3514d4100 OP_EQUAL
address
MMQ19Q45pWCfqLUuxdYEKfz8B5dZPHqexb
transaction
ecd1885c94e2f657627f3d4d0e7a6b36cf6c81d707d685a50b67e0dbb6aa6c84
spent
true